<named-content content-type="genus-species">Vibrio parahaemolyticus</named-content> Senses Intracellular K<sup>+</sup> To Translocate Type III Secretion System 2 Effectors Effectively
ABSTRACT Many Gram-negative bacterial symbionts and pathogens employ a type III secretion system (T3SS) to live in contact with eukaryotic cells.
